About Mature Bonsai-Style Specimen Trees
These specimens are massive, often weighing several tons, which means we handle them using specialized equipment. Since we do not just drop off a pot, we will need to assess your site access—including gate width and turning radius—to ensure our crane and flatbed truck can safely install your tree.
Adding a mature specimen tree to your property is an investment in instant landscape maturity. Rather than waiting years for a sapling to grow, our 10- to 30-year-old Ficus trees provide an immediate sense of age and structure to your garden, courtyard, or commercial entrance.
The Craft Behind the Tree
Each tree in our collection has undergone years of shaping. We use Japanese-inspired cloud pruning to create distinct, horizontal foliage pads that reveal the tree's architecture. This technique, combined with our work to expose the gnarly, interwoven aerial roots, turns a standard Ficus into a sculpture. We manage the soil and root systems for years in our nursery containers before a tree is ever considered ready for sale, ensuring high survival rates and stability upon installation.
Logistics and Installation
Because of the scale and weight of these trees, delivery is a logistical operation, not a standard courier service. We use heavy machinery to load these multi-ton specimens onto flatbed transport trucks. At your destination, you will need to account for crane access. Our team works with you to evaluate your site—measuring pathways, overhead wires, and ground load-bearing capacity—before we commit to a delivery plan. Please note that crane rental and site-specific handling costs are separate from the tree price.
Care and Maintenance
Once installed, these trees are hardy but benefit from a consistent routine. We provide guidance on the specialized porous soil mix we use, which is optimized for drainage. We also offer advice on controlled watering and seasonal pruning schedules. If you maintain the clip every few weeks during growth seasons, the cloud-pruned shape remains crisp and dense, serving as a year-round focal point for your outdoor space.
